Abstract
This paper concentrates on the limit behavior of discrete-time branching process with circular mechanism. Three types of limit behaviour of discrete-time branching process with circular mechanism are given explicitly under various moment conditions on branching rates. It is proved that the rate of the first one is geometric, while the other two are supergeometric.
